Beyond the Rhetoric of Adequate Preparation: A Spotlight on Remedial College Course Work Facilitator: Robert Stein Panelists: Hunter R. Boylan, Nancy Carriuolo, and Teri E. Flack

Developmental Education is… A continuum of services ranging from remedial courses to learning centers and governed by the principles of adult development and learning.

Need for Remediation The first remedial program was established at the University of Wisconsin in The first remedial program was established at the University of Wisconsin in The percentage of entering post- secondary students needing remedial courses has not changed since The percentage of entering post- secondary students needing remedial courses has not changed since 1983.

State Policies on Remediation Relegating remediation to community colleges Relegating remediation to community colleges Requiring assessment of entering students Requiring assessment of entering students Encouraging school/college collaboration Encouraging school/college collaboration Holding institutions accountable for the outcomes of remediation Holding institutions accountable for the outcomes of remediation

Most states do not know… How many remedial students are recent high school graduates, or How many remedial students are recent high school graduates, or How many remedial students are older adults. How many remedial students are older adults.

When it comes to developmental education…. One size does NOT fit all.
